#f3f61c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f3f61c is composed of 95.3% red, 96.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.6%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 60.8 degrees, a saturation of 92.4% and a lightness of 53.7%. #f3f61c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ff38 with #e7ed00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

Shades and Tints of #f3f61c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#121201 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f3f61c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898989 is the less saturated color, while #f3f61c is the most saturated one.
